IFRA other specification :< 20 mmoles / L of peroxides
IFRA fragrance material specification :
 Limonene and natural products containing substantial amounts of it, should only be used when the level of peroxides is kept to the lowest practical level, for instance by adding antioxidants at the time of production. Such products should have a peroxide value of less than 20 millimoles peroxide per liter. (IFRA guidelines).
